Company profile: Alleviant Medical
1.1 - Company Overview
Company description
- Provider of transcatheter technology to lift the clinical and economic burden of heart failure, offering the Alleviant System to treat chronic heart failure by creating a connection between the heart's atrial chambers without leaving a permanent implant, and conducting the ALLAY-HF pivotal trial plus clinical evidence programs evaluating safety, effectiveness, and patient outcomes.
Products and services
- ALLAY-HF Study: Pivotal trial evaluating safety and efficacy of the Alleviant System in heart failure patients remaining symptomatic despite medical therapy, collecting patient outcomes to characterize post-treatment effectiveness
- Alleviant System: Transcatheter device treating chronic heart failure by creating a connection between the heart’s atrial chambers, delivering therapy without leaving a permanent implant for implant-free, catheter-based intervention
- Clinical Evidence: Clinical research and data collection on safety, effectiveness, and patient outcomes following Alleviant System use, compiling evidence to inform heart failure care with an implant-free atrial connection therapy

- Description: Provider of neuromodulation-based heart failure solutions, including SAVM (Splanchnic Ablation for Volume Management), a procedure that ablates the right greater splanchnic nerve to reduce sympathetic activity, normalize volume balance, and improve heart function in HFpEF; the catheter-based Axon Ablation System delivering targeted ablation via the femoral vein; and Rebalance-HF studies evaluating SAVM safety and efficacy.
